Our Authors

Malcolm Kushner

Malcolm Kushner, "America's Favorite Humor Consultant," is an internationally acclaimed expert on humor and communication. He is the editor of the award-wining book The Little Book of Humorous Quotes.

More

Samantha Snyder

While teaching elementary school, Samantha Snyder often drew up coloring pages for her students and fellow teachers. She founded Doodle Art Alley to give those squiggly lines the proper credit they deserve.

Charles Preston

Charles Preston, a distinguished crossword puzzle expert, is the editor of the award-winning and best-selling Quote Acrostic Favorites puzzle book series.

More

Kathleen Welton

Kathleen Welton shares inspiring stories of where dreams take flight. Her work celebrates the beauty of beaches, birds, and wildlife while championing a sustainable future.
